Abstract

Soil samples in different depths we recollected from Tiebutie pool in Daqing, which was used to take up waste water from a petrochemical plant for about 30 years. The distribution and concentration of pol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ons(PAHs) in organo-mineral aggregates were analyzed. Results show that the concentration of low molecular PAHs is the highest in all fractions, and the concentration of low molecular PAHs is higher than that of high molecular PAHs in deeper soil. PAHs concentration in clay fraction is the highest, and the concentration of PAHs is related to the content of soil organic matter. Adsorption is an important transport approach for PAHs inorgano-mineral aggregates.
